Possibly you are talking about Copiopteryx jehovah as I don't believe there
is a Eudaemonia by the same name.  I think many years ago these might all
have been under the genus Eudaemonia but now have been split with New World
species falling into Copiopteryx.  These are very nice looking Saturniid
moths with long tails.  Catch me off the list and I'll do what I can to help
